The Coleen River is an approx. 85 km long right tributary of the Porcupine River in the Interior of Alaska .
It rises in the Davidson Mountains , a mountain range of the Brooks Range , and flows south between the Sheenjek River and the border with the Canadian Yukon Territory . Its confluence with the Porcupine River lies east of the Coleen Mountains .
The Coleen River is part of the river system of the Yukon River and lies entirely in the Arctic National Wildlife Refuge .
